Ordinals
beta
Address bc1p2tdpwh275ntyrrkvhj9kegqrfa29kcnfzv6z23f4a4suqjkqz5yqqwrx83
sat balance
36297
outputs
7e6ebc51d7a0ef853e5970d3be0de6170488ead7090c3285a2652ccc370186dd:0